Is Village at Uptown Safe?

Yes — this neighborhood is very safe. Village at Uptown in Boulder, CO has a safety grade of A. The overall crime index is 93, which is 7% below the national average of 100.

Compared to the Boulder average (crime index 93), Village at Uptown is 0% lower in overall crime. Crime levels here are roughly in line with the city average.

Looking at specific crime types, burglary is the most elevated concern (index: 198, 98% above average), while robbery is the lowest risk (index: 21). Property crime is more prevalent than violent crime here, consistent with broader national patterns.
